Fuel Cells N2 - Essential for anyone interested in a career in renewable energy, ELECTRICAL THEORY FOR RENEWABLE ENERGY presents a solid foundation of electrical theory and applications for both photovoltaic (PV) power and wind power in one engaging book. Designed to apply to electricians as well as individuals specializing in PV and wind turbines, each chapter provides a common technical language and knowledge base for all renewable energy practitioners so that all members of the team (i.e., practitioners, designers, installers and engineers) are able to work together effectively in the field. With multiple examples and opportunities for practice, this book covers the basic electrical theory that is required for you to understand any renewable energy source that generates electricity. -- Back cover UR - http://www.loc.gov/catdir/enhancements/fy1212/2012941795-d.html UR - http://www.loc.gov/catdir/enhancements/fy1212/2012941795-t.html UR - http://www.loc.gov/catdir/enhancements/fy1303/2012941795-b.html UR - http://www.amazon.in/Electrical-Renewable-Cengage-Learning-Energies/dp/113312755X/ref=sr_1_1?s=books&ie=UTF8&qid=1456115611&sr=1-1&keywords=9781133127550 ER -
